PSG threatens to make Donarumman reserve goalkeeper

The future of Gianluji Donnarumma of Paris Saint-Germain is increasingly unclear. According to The Times columnist Duncan Castle, the Italian goalkeeper risks losing his title position if he does not leave the club after Lucas Chevalier's arrival. Donarumma has not yet reached an agreement to renew the contract with SPG, and club leaders are unwilling to repeat the situation that happened with Milan when he left as a free player, reports Telegraph, broadcast Periscope.
According to reports, The SPG has clearly informed the Italian that if he refuses to transfer this summer, he will end up at the reserve bank despite his current status.
In this situation, SPG is hosting concrete bids from English clubs. Chelsea is one of the most serious options, while even Manchester City and Manchester United are reportedly following the situation closely.
At the moment, there is no official offer on the table, but with the transitional deadline advancing, pressure on Donnarumman is expected to rise significantly. /Periscope
